Angular accelerometer

Model 7302BM4 accurately measures rotational or torsional accelerations, with stable frequency response from 0 to 1,600 Hz and linear output up to 50,000 rad/sec². Using a sensing system that consists of a temperature-compensated piezoresistive accelerometer and a Wheatstone-bridge element, device provides high rejection of cross-axis angular and linear accelerations.
